热血传奇游戏开发用的引擎揭秘:从技术到技巧全解析

2025-10-21 13:28:22 游戏常识 longhua

嘿,兄弟姐妹们!今天咱们不聊剧情boss,也不爆料神器怎么捡,咱们就直奔主题——热血传奇到底是用什么引擎做出来的?这游戏火了个几十年,硬核粉丝还在打怪升级,你知道它背后的技术秘密吗?别走开,咱们这就来层层拆解,帮你了解隐藏在传奇背后的技术大脑!

首先,热血传奇发布在2001年,那时候的游戏引擎还没有如今炙手可热的Unity、Unreal Engine 4那么花哨。很多玩家都误以为它用的是某个专门定制的“硬核引擎”,其实,大部分秘诀藏在开源、定制的引擎开发思路上。比如,早期的传奇开发团队,很大程度上借鉴了自家多年累积的图形渲染、网络通信和数据库技术,结合当时自主研发的引擎,打造了一个高效的2D像素风格游戏框架。

当然,不能忽略一个事实,那就是传奇后台的核心,数据库设计相当厉害。游戏中角色、装备、地图、BOSS信息全部存储在高效的关系型数据库,比如MySQL或早期的Access。通过优化的SQL查询和缓存机制,保证大规模玩家同时在线也能流畅不卡顿。这点特别讲究,毕竟“打怪升级”可是靠连续不断的战斗支撑起来的,还得保证秒杀Boss不卡顿,不然玩家都得吐槽“卡死了, Boss都跑了”。

说到引擎的图形处理,传奇用的是轻量级的2D渲染技术。你知道吗?那时候的技术还没有现在“打太极”的全景、多维视角,偏偏传奇就用简单的缩放和贴图技术,做出了令人惊艳的画面效果。打怪的动画,跑地图的场景,都是靠“平面拼贴 + 动画帧切换”完成。这样一来,既降低了对电脑硬件的要求,又保证了游戏流畅体验。巧妙地运用了“以简胜繁”的理念,让一台普通电脑也能嗖嗖玩起来!

我们再聊聊网络通信恢复——传奇的心脏。它用的,也是比较传统但高效的TCP/IP协议栈,结合自家的数据包优化技术,减少网络延迟和丢包率。开发期间,工程师们花了大量时间在优化数据传输协议,让每一次攻击、移动、聊天都像开了挂一样顺滑。这就是“手速快,胜利在望”的幕后秘密之一!同时,他们还用强大的客户端-服务器架构,保证指令的即时性和一致性,遏制“外挂”和“空中飞人”的现象发生。你以为这就完了?还不够,传奇在反外挂方面用了大量技术手段,包括行为检测、实时监控和黑名单机制,保证游戏公平性!

热血传奇是用什么引擎做的游戏

让我们不要忘记,传奇的另外一个秘密武器——脚本和插件自定义。开发者们设计了专门的API接口,让玩家可以自己写脚本,自动打怪、拾取装备。虽然这看似“作弊”,但也极大地丰富了玩法和自由度。其实背后用的技术,基本是Lua或者JavaScript的轻量级脚本,经过加密封装,让外挂与官方版本区分开来,既保证了玩家自主性,也维护了游戏生态。听说,有的大神还能用脚本“秒杀”全部BOSS,真是炫酷到爆炸!

至于画面传统,但操作体验的流畅性,却是传奇开发团队一点都没偷懒。底层采用的多线程处理技术,确保多个游戏动作同时进行时,画面不卡顿,不会出现“卡死、掉帧”的尴尬场景。此外,优化的内存管理技术,也是令玩家感受到“开局不掉帧”的秘诀之一。你知道吗?最近发现一个注册Steam账号的小技巧,用七评邮箱(mail.77.ink)特别省心。它本身就是专门为游戏设计的,不用实名,解绑换绑都很灵活,适合经常折腾账号的玩家。最方便的是能直接全球访问,界面还自带多语言翻译,用来注册外区或者交易账号真的流畅很多。

从技术角度看,传奇的成功不仅仅是因为它的玩法,更在于它用尽心思打造了一个能长久运转的“机器”。在引擎层面,你可以说它是“朴实无华但高效极致”;在架构设计上,它把“稳定、安全、流畅”揉成一体,打造出让人难以割舍的经典体验。要破解它的秘诀?我猜,看似简单的背后,藏着无数程序员的汗水和智慧——就像打怪一样,越打越有趣!